BOQ Quick Estimation – Complete Theory Guide


1️⃣ What is BOQ in Civil Engineering?

BOQ (Bill of Quantities) is a structured document used in construction projects that includes:

  • Item description
  • Quantity
  • Unit of measurement
  • Rate per unit
  • Total amount

It is mainly used for:

  • Tendering process
  • Contractor billing
  • Cost control
  • Project budgeting
  • Quantity verification


A properly prepared BOQ ensures transparency and financial accuracy in a construction project.

3️⃣ Concrete Quantity Calculation – Basic Theory


Concrete is measured in Cubic Meter (m³).


Volume Formula:


Volume = Length × Width × Depth


Where:


  • Length = meters
  • Width = meters
  • Depth = meters






4️⃣ Why We Add Wastage?

On-site material loss occurs due to:


  • Spillage
  • Uneven surface
  • Handling loss
  • Compaction variation
  • Over-excavation



Standard practice:


  • Concrete: 5% wastage
  • Tiles: 3–5%
  • Brickwork: 5–10%



So final quantity becomes:


Final Quantity = Volume × 1.05





5️⃣ Cost Estimation Formula

After calculating quantity:

Total Cost = Final Quantity × Rate per m³


This gives the total BOQ amount for that item.





6️⃣ Practical Example

Suppose:

Length = 6 m

Width = 5 m

Depth = 0.15 m


Volume =

6 × 5 × 0.15 = 4.50 m³


With 5% wastage =

4.50 × 1.05 = 4.725 m³


If Rate = ₹7,500 per m³


Total Cost =

4.725 × 7500 = ₹35,437.50


This is the exact process followed in real BOQ preparation.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How do you calculate concrete quantity in BOQ?

Concrete quantity is calculated using the formula: Length × Width × Depth. The result is expressed in cubic meters (m³).

2. Why is 5% wastage added in concrete estimation?

5% wastage is added to account for material loss during mixing, transportation, handling and minor site variations.

3. What is the unit of concrete measurement in BOQ?

Concrete is measured in cubic meters (m³) in the Bill of Quantities (BOQ).
